Commit c136fa3a authored by 徐一鸣's avatar 徐一鸣

技术支持fixed

parent 50e7b59d
...@@ -10,6 +10,7 @@ ...@@ -10,6 +10,7 @@
:file-list="fileList" :file-list="fileList"
:before-upload="beforeUpload" :before-upload="beforeUpload"
:on-success="uploadSuccess" :on-success="uploadSuccess"
:on-remove="uploadRemove"
> >
<i class="el-icon-upload"></i> <i class="el-icon-upload"></i>
<div class="el-upload__text"> <div class="el-upload__text">
...@@ -83,8 +84,14 @@ export default { ...@@ -83,8 +84,14 @@ export default {
}, },
uploadSuccess({ data }) { uploadSuccess({ data }) {
this.$emit("change", data); this.$emit("change", data);
this.removePreFile();
// 替换文件后要把旧文件删除掉 },
uploadRemove() {
this.preUrl = this.url;
this.$emit("change", "");
this.removePreFile();
},
removePreFile() {
if (this.preUrl) { if (this.preUrl) {
this.$http this.$http
.delete("/apaas/static/file/delete", { .delete("/apaas/static/file/delete", {
......
...@@ -6,7 +6,7 @@ ...@@ -6,7 +6,7 @@
技术支持 技术支持
</el-breadcrumb-item> </el-breadcrumb-item>
<el-breadcrumb-item to="/technical_support/doc_manage"> <el-breadcrumb-item to="/technical_support/doc_manage">
开发文档 开发文档管理
</el-breadcrumb-item> </el-breadcrumb-item>
<el-breadcrumb-item> 文档编辑 </el-breadcrumb-item> <el-breadcrumb-item> 文档编辑 </el-breadcrumb-item>
<el-breadcrumb-item> {{ title }} </el-breadcrumb-item> <el-breadcrumb-item> {{ title }} </el-breadcrumb-item>
......
...@@ -15,7 +15,7 @@ ...@@ -15,7 +15,7 @@
技术支持 技术支持
</el-breadcrumb-item> </el-breadcrumb-item>
<el-breadcrumb-item to="/technical_support/doc_manage"> <el-breadcrumb-item to="/technical_support/doc_manage">
开发文档 开发文档管理
</el-breadcrumb-item> </el-breadcrumb-item>
<el-breadcrumb-item> <el-breadcrumb-item>
管理列表 管理列表
...@@ -35,7 +35,7 @@ ...@@ -35,7 +35,7 @@
<span class="filter_title">文档名称:</span> <span class="filter_title">文档名称:</span>
<el-input <el-input
v-model="topFilter.name" v-model="topFilter.name"
placeholder="请输入banner关键词" placeholder="请输入文档名称"
@keyup.enter.native="topFilterAction" @keyup.enter.native="topFilterAction"
></el-input> ></el-input>
</div> </div>
...@@ -83,7 +83,7 @@ ...@@ -83,7 +83,7 @@
<p>注:同一文档类型下可维护多个文档名称</p> <p>注:同一文档类型下可维护多个文档名称</p>
</div> </div>
<el-form ref="addForm" :model="addForm" :rules="addFormRules"> <el-form ref="addForm" :model="addForm" :rules="addFormRules">
<el-form-item label="活动区域" prop="style"> <el-form-item label="文档类型" prop="style">
<el-select <el-select
v-model="addForm.style" v-model="addForm.style"
placeholder="请选择文档类型" placeholder="请选择文档类型"
......
...@@ -82,7 +82,7 @@ ...@@ -82,7 +82,7 @@
</span> </span>
<a class="clean_btn" @click.prevent="clearSelection">清空</a> <a class="clean_btn" @click.prevent="clearSelection">清空</a>
<el-button class="add_btn" type="primary" @click="addNewSdk"> <el-button class="add_btn" type="primary" @click="addNewSdk">
新增SDK类型 新增SDK示例
</el-button> </el-button>
</div> </div>
</apass-list> </apass-list>
...@@ -106,7 +106,7 @@ ...@@ -106,7 +106,7 @@
> >
<div class="detail_content" slot="content"> <div class="detail_content" slot="content">
<div class="detail_notice"> <div class="detail_notice">
<p>注:同一文档类型下可维护多个文档名称</p> <p>注:同一SDK类型下可维护多个示例名称</p>
</div> </div>
<el-form ref="detailForm" :model="detailForm" :rules="detailFormRules"> <el-form ref="detailForm" :model="detailForm" :rules="detailFormRules">
<el-form-item label="SDK类型" prop="style_id"> <el-form-item label="SDK类型" prop="style_id">
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ment